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59 4322334403 71447 078392
2081187 0793 75500
2081187 0793 75500
6808 31214852 52 010
All about undefined
Interested in learning more?
2081187 0793 75500
6808 31214852 52 010
See more
284780294 5717028886
57390180 804 255 24399678004
See more
68090998 560952609
84 11982605311 853343507 3736
See more